In 1909, Florence Violet Crane entered the world in Salt Lake County, Utah, United States of America, born to Thomas Independence Page And Florence Jeannette Crane. Florence Violet Crane married Hamilton, and had children including Darlene Hamilton, Sheila Hamilton. Florence Violet Crane passed away in 2003 in Riverton, Salt Lake County, Utah, United States of America.
